Apple published a video featuring a 25-minute guided tour of the iPhone. I must say I’m amazed on how basic this phone operates, of course Apple promotes this product as if it would be groundbreaking, but is it really?
Let’s start with pointing out the good stuff with this phone. It has a very cool multi-touch screen and a user friendly operating system. The multi-touch screen (which basically is a normal touch screen but with the ability to handle multiple “finger touches”) is something we’ll see in many devices in the coming years, in fact MT-screens will be available in most high-end phones & PDA’s next year. Apple has, as always worked alot with the intuitive OS and they’ve actually come up with some cool features (watch the movie below to get my point) which I’m sure the industry will try to copy. It’s a great phone if all you want to do is making calls and listening to music.

Nokia 7900 images leaked
June 24, 2007
Found this picture on the supposed to be Nokia 7900. It has a QVGA screen with 16 million colors, a 1.3 megapixel camera and 1 GB of internal memory at only 11 millimeters thin. I would say Nokia is getting serious on the competition with Sony Ericssons new thin devices.

Tibia Micro Edition, the first MMORPG for mobile phones.
June 18, 2007
Tibia Micro Edition (TibiaME) is the first massive multiplayer online role-playing game for mobile phones. Come together with hundreds of players and experience adventures in a colourful virtual world! Along with your friends you explore the mysterious land of Tibia, fight your way through hordes of evil creatures and solve ancient riddles to find untold treasures. With every monster you defeat you will grow in strength and power. TibiaME is based on the successful online role-playing PC game Tibia which attracts thousands of players every day and one of the oldest and most successful online role playing games in Europe.
